I suspect this is going to end up being caused by high afatoxins, if it is indeed caused by a specific feed. Several years ago, there was a big recall of producers pride and other Cargill products (as well as other brands) because of aflatoxins. They originated or at least were found in Cargill's Lecompte La plant.

It may also be forage related, with unseasonably warm temps and plenty of moisture, it gives rise to new growth in even warm season grasses which can cause tetany and Mg problems. The mentioned county (St Lucie Fla) is farther South than I am and I'm seeing some green growth coming up, tho the cows don't let it very high at all..
